shiny new nerfbat is locked and loaded a D-blog by Tuxford See here
Quote: Turrets Turrets
Blasters People often approach me about blasters. The biggest issues they have with them are tracking, high cap use and high CPU need. The grid requirements are also a bit, well, inconsistent. It seems the smaller the blasters are, the more grid they need, compared to railguns.
Autocannons The real problem here is that there is really no point in using the larger autocannons compared to the smaller ones. At first you would think they do more damage but considering the small clip size of the larger autocannons they do roughly about the same damage over time when you factor reloading into the equation.
Artillery I've heard a lot of complaints about the tracking of these guns. I can't promise you a tracking boost but I have to admit that it was rather humiliating losing a Thrasher to a Rifter because my guns couldn't track. The lower-tier artillery (1200mm, 650mm and 250mm) also seems a bit sub-par when compared to lower-tier railguns (350mm, 200mm and 125mm).
Tachyons As I have already posted, the Tachyons are getting a boost. On TQ they do about 1% more damage than the megabeam. The boost should put them at about 5% more, which is reasonable considering their higher cap use and fitting requirements.
